Through 12 NFL Drafts under general manager Thomas Dimitroff, the Falcons have selected nearly 90 players. (Click through the images above to see all 86 picks and where they are now.)

Ten of those selections — Matt Ryan, Julio Jones, Devonta Freeman, Vic Beasley, Desmond Trufant, Austin Hooper, Thomas DeCoud, William Moore, Deion Jones and Keanu Neal — have made a Pro Bowl. About two dozen have been primary starters for more than two seasons.

The Falcons prepare for Dimitroff's 13th draft,  April 23-25 in Las Vegas, following a year when they selected the third-lowest ranked draft class of 2019.

The Falcons hold the 16th pick in the 2020 draft, and will have have eight picks overall, four among the top 100.
